壳聚糖微球制备工艺优化与分析 被引量:3

Optimizing and analyzing for the preparation of chitosan microsphere

摘要 以壳聚糖为原料,通过乳化交联工艺制备壳聚糖微球,应用显微镜等考察其理化特性,利用统计学方法对微球粒径分布进行表征.结果表明:壳聚糖微球的理化特性受工艺条件如醋酸浓度、壳聚糖的脱乙酰度、壳聚糖醋酸溶液的浓度、交联剂的用量等因素的影响,还受到体系温度、搅拌速度和反应时间等条件的影响;通过乳化交联法可制备得到窄分布壳聚糖微球. Using crosslink emulsification process to prepare the Chitosan microsphere , examining the physical and chemic property and utilizing the statistic equation and method to characterize the microsphere diameter distribution. This study shows the physical and chemic property of Chitosan microsphere depends on such factors as acetic acid concentration, the deacrtylazition of Chitosan, Chitoan concentration, crosslink reagent dosage and so on and is influenced by the system temperature, disturbing rate and reaction time. Narrow distribution chitosan microsphere was prepared through crosslink emulsification process.
